M/S GOTSKA SANDON

/ Cruise, IMO 8028462

M/S GOTSKA SANDON is currently in Stocksund, last seen less than 1h ago

The vessel was built in 1981, and is sailing under the flag of Sweden. Her length overall (LOA) is 30 meters, and her width (beam) is 6 meters. Her summer deadweight capacity is 25 tonnes.
